Output 4db1ea902b3f7eb9395d90d8ec5e74364639053596192af50d5eeea528910002:0

value
339329857
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5beec77bc298eec2c1c45b4737a27a71aad8484d OP_EQUAL
address
3A57TfwdPAhKr793sg9HSqTdfVGSt2yj5K
transaction
4db1ea902b3f7eb9395d90d8ec5e74364639053596192af50d5eeea528910002
confirmations
131820
spent
true